Cote de Pablo’s Journey: From NCIS Exit to Fan-Favorite Return
Cote de Pablo, best known for her portrayal of Ziva David on the long-running CBS series NCIS, made headlines when she departed from the show in 2013 after eight seasons. Her sudden exit sparked widespread speculation among fans and within the entertainment industry. At the time, de Pablo addressed her departure by stating that, “As far as my decision to leave, that’s a personal thing, and I’d rather leave it at that.” However, in subsequent interviews, she expanded on her reasons, indicating that it was a matter of professional fulfillment. She expressed that the scripts for her character were no longer living up to her expectations, noting, “They were going to send [Ziva] back to Israel and make her an unfortunate, miserable woman. I didn’t think it was fair. I told them until someone can really write something fantastic for Ziva, I won’t come back.”
Her absence left a significant impact on both the NCIS storyline and its devoted viewers, many of whom hoped for her return. After six years away from the franchise, de Pablo made a surprise comeback in the season 16 finale, much to the excitement of fans. Her brief return in the opening episodes of season 17 was driven by a compelling and high-stakes story arc for Ziva, fulfilling her earlier sentiments about needing a strong narrative to justify her return.
Cote de Pablo has consistently shown gratitude for her time on NCIS and for the lasting connections she developed with the cast, especially with Michael Weatherly (Tony DiNozzo), her on-screen partner. While she has not ruled out further appearances, de Pablo has made it clear that the decision to reprise her role will always hinge on the strength of the storyline and the integrity of her character.
